Library in Austin, TX The Friends of Lake Travis Community Library presented a check for $80, 000 to the LTCL Board of Trustees on February 8, 2010. The donation will support the Capital Campaign to develop a new library. Pictured (from left to right) are Board President Carol Black, Board Vice President Sharon Rogers, Board Treasurer P. K. Chatterjee, Friends Treasurer Amy Holland, Friends President Joyce Botta, and Board Secretary Nancy Pencsak.

read moreLake Travis Community Library is partnering with Emmaus Catholic Parish to offer citizenship classes. The classes will be held at the Emmaus Catholic Parish campus and will review questions asked on the US citizenship exam. Students do not need to be eligible to become a citizen to attend. All materials will be provided. Computers & WiFi: The library offers computers for public use and free WiFi inside the building and outside on the patio. Connect to "LakeTravisLibrary" in your wireless settings to connect to the WiFi.
